Malaysiakini : Bersatu is seeking to thrive on the spiel that the Malays are neo-feudal, tribal and possess a protector-complex mentality, charged PKR vice-president Rafizi Ramli. The Muhyiddin Yassin-led party, he said, is stereotyping the Malays as weak - almost similar to Umno's characterisation of the race over the decades.

However, Rafizi described this as a delusional stratagem, which would backfire on Bersatu.“It is to Bersatu's detriment if they assume that Malays are neo-feudal and tribal,” he told Malaysiakini.
